Handover note — from Teo to incoming contractor

The Driftgate websocket layer occasionally fails to reconnect after a load-balancer drain; clients back off forever because the jitter window was computed before the cap was applied. I've patched the backoff order in branch fix/reconnect-jitter, but it's not merged — please verify under the Skarn load harness first. For reference, the staging gateway currently runs with these settings:

service settings:
BRIIX_PIN=8582
BRIIX_TENANT=raleth
BRIIX_METRICS_HOST=metrics.briix.urlaqstack.example
BRIIX_SEAL=seal_c11ef522
BRIIX_STANDBY_TEAM=ulaok

The committee reviewed the proposed hiring freeze in the Fieldworks division. Rationale: divisional revenue is tracking 12% under plan, and open requisitions would add cost without near-term return. Resolved: all Fieldworks hiring paused for two quarters, excepting two safety-critical roles, subject to CFO sign-off. HR to communicate to affected managers Monday; no external announcement. Impact on the Ostrel project timeline to be assessed and reported at the next meeting. The following note is recorded in confidence for the board.

internal memo for tagep-kahif: Aldathek Partners plans to raise the Rusdor list price by 49.5 percent in August. The pricing group signed off on a budget of $301.0 million for Project Sorix. The renewal with Holirox Systems closes at $56.0 million a year, 35.7 percent below the last contract. Project Briix slips by one quarter because of the staffing delay.

## Deployment

Textgate's encoding sniffer runs as a sidecar next to the upload service. Deploy both together; the sniffer inspects the first 64 KB of each uploaded text file and tags it before storage. Mismatched tags block ingestion, so keep the confidence threshold sane. The sidecar reads its runtime settings from the values below.

deployment values, yafop-fahap:
[lamwyn]
team = silath
access_code = ac_166fb2
host = lamwyn.orvexgrid.example
port = 9300
owner = pelael.praius
peer = istiel.zarqeldyn.corp